About this work

Epaulette consisting of a tongue of gold braid, in which a band of silver braid is woven. On the tongue a fire-gilded button upon which in a stylized wreath two crossed cannons. The oval blade is surrounded by a wider border of gold braid cord with hanging gold fringe. Under side of epaulette of dark blue cloth, stitched with yellow thread. Under the tongue a yellow metal hook. One of the epaulettes has a loose dark blue woolen half-moon-shaped cushion. The other epaulette is provided with a like cushion, which still hangs on one side to the blade. From H.L. Frans, in 1830-1832 with the 1st battalion field artillery, field battery No 12.
